Tomorrow starts the second half of the Speedway Grand Prix series, the Millennium Stadium in South Wales will be the British GP which will again attracted over 40,000 spectators who will enjoy the fight between the fitheen world’s best riders of the speedway. Among them, of course, will not be missing our Matej Zagar.
“After the practice I can say that the course is in much better shape than it was last year. Unfortunately I had bad luck again with the starting number, but it is as it is, so I don’t worry,” Matej said after the practice and added: “I am pleased that these engines operate as it should be, especially my engine that brought me to victory in Finland is again ready to tackle tomorrow’s competitors, so I hope I’m in the semi-finals and from there on, everything is possible. ”
